2018年8月3日

python中extend和append区别

摘要: 1. 列表可包含任何数据类型的元素,单个列表中的元素无须全为同一类型。 2. append() 方法向列表的尾部添加一个新的元素。只接受一个参数。 3. extend()方法只接受一个列表作为参数,并将该参数的每个元素都添加到原有的列表中。 extend()当其后接字符串时,将字符串转列表;但是后面 阅读全文

posted @ 2018-08-03 19:17 J_pyc 阅读(1364) 评论(0) 推荐(0) 编辑

python中copy()和deepcopy()区别

摘要: copy()与deepcopy()之间的区分必须要涉及到python对于数据的存储方式。 深复制被复制对象完全再复制一遍作为独立的新个体单独存在。所以改变原有被复制对象不会对已经复制出来的新对象产生影响。 浅复制并不会产生一个独立的对象单独存在,他只是将原有的数据块打上一个新标签,所以当其中一个标签 阅读全文

posted @ 2018-08-03 09:00 J_pyc 阅读(713) 评论(0) 推荐(0) 编辑

导航